Guaranteed accommodation

Find out more about your accommodation options. A place in one of our halls of residence is guaranteed for all full-time first year students, and students applying thorough clearing. Find out more about how to apply and chat to the accommodation team.

Life at BNU

At BNU every day is different, and we are dedicated to making sure every student has the best possible time with us. Our Students’ Union has a jam-packed calendar of events, clubs and societies for you to get involved in – all FREE thanks to our Big Deal scheme.
